Least Common Multiple of 19619 and 19637 with GCF Formula

The formula of LCM is LCM(a,b) = ( a × b) / GCF(a,b).
We need to calculate greatest common factor 19619 and 19637, than apply into the LCM equation.

GCF(19619,19637) = 1
LCM(19619,19637) = ( 19619 × 19637) / 1
LCM(19619,19637) = 385258303 / 1
LCM(19619,19637) = 385258303
